Cannot execute a query to SQLite database.

I keep getting this error on anytime I try to work with a blog or forum. Complained to the hosting company they say everything is set up right. That I just need time for everything to get processed. It's now been 3 weeks and they still have no idea what the problem is was hoping someone here might know what is wrong and how to fix it.
 
First of all you need to check admin Logs section if you have access to Sitebuilder admin panel and check errors directly there.
Did you try to add new forum or blog modules to the site? Do they work or ouput the same errors?
 
I have access to the admin panel. I do not however see a "admin log" option. Also, I have done everything through site builder nothing has been imported from any other programs so this shouldn't be the problem.

I have tried removing and redoing the pages from scratch. When I preview the pages everything is fine. When I publish is when problems start.

I get the following messages
1 PHP SQLite extension does not support UTF-8 encoding on the publishing server. Text information on the site may be displayed incorrectly.
2 The specified publishing location has been checked with warnings. Publishing is available, but correct operation of the site is not guaranteed.
3 Cannot copy the site files to the specified site location. It is possible that you do not have enough permissions for writing, or there is not enough free disk space on the server.


The site goes down for 12 to 24 hours when it comes back everything is updated except for blog and forum pages.
